Vodafone enhances Grant Thorntons client service in £2m deal
It has been announced that a two year contract valued at around 2 million to manage and protect the whole mobile working estate of leading business advisor Grant Thornton UK LLP with Vodafone Secure Remote Access (VSRA) has recently been awarded to Vodafone UK.
Offering easy implementation, VSRA is a highly customizable solution for remote working that provides policy-based access that aligns to the requirements of both the employee and the business and is fully configurable. Grant Thornton will have the ability to provide high-speed data transmission with the enforcing of IT policy for its entire mobile staff, which is enabled by this service.
This solution from Vodafone also gives staff a secure and user-friendly ‘one button’ connection to a number of fixed networks like Wi-Fi, fixed broadband and 3G as well as reducing the complexity and cost of providing mobile staff with support. Over 25 000 individual and 15 000 institutional and corporate clients are regularly met by 3 500 mobile employees that work for Grant Thornton. An easily manageable, cost effective, and enhanced method of allowing staff to work remotely was required by Grant Thornton, with so many of them working from a large number of different locations.
Immediate access of the Grant Thornton International organisation of consulting and accounting companies that are independently owned and managed are made available to its staff. Vodafone was chosen by Grant Thornton after a detailed examination of available solution.
A number of benefits for managing its remote staff were provided to Grant Thornton by the VRSA solution, from a more centralised and comprehensive enforcement platform for its IT security policy to help protect its corporate resources to reporting capabilities specifically tailored to its business.
The National IS Director for Grant Thornton, Greg Swift said “By centralising the management of our mobile network, our staff has another enhanced service delivery tool that further increases our already high client satisfaction.”
